⚰️It's Halloween⚰️

What do you do when death comes for you? Well, the characters in today's stories have a lot of ideas, and they're surprisingly successful. The problem? Death works on a much, much longer timeline.

😈 The Creatures: Bulgasari

Why you don't feed your rice monster metal needles. Unlike most pets, it will be fine. You'll be in trouble, though.
